VISuAL INSPECTION
Visually inspect the battery before charging. If there are any signs of a leaking or cracked case,
discard the battery. Do not attempt to charge a battery that is in this condition.
4.2 Multi function ON/OFF Buttons
Charger is
OFF
Press Multi function
ON/OFF button for more then 2 seconds. This switches on the charger. When the charger is
switched on, a corresponding LED blinks, indicating the user to select a battery technology. Press the button conse-
quently to scroll through the list with battery technologies. When the button is no longer pressed, the charger auto-
matically accepts the selection.
Charger is now ready to charge a battery.
Charger is
ON
Press Multi function
ON/OFF button short. This stops the charge cycle (if active). When Multi function ON/OFF button
is pressed for more then 2 seconds the charger switches completely off.
